Special Instructions

Please note we do NOT sell H-Stands for 8 mm coroplast.

If the H Stand Compatible option is not selected, your order may be produced with either vertical or horizontal flutes. We cannot guarantee horizontal flutes.

Items that are H Stand Compatible have vertical flutes that facilitate H-Stands into the signs. 

If the H Stand Compatible option is not selected, your may be produced with either vertical or horizontal flutes (* unfortunately we cannot guarantee that you will get horizontal flutes. IF this is required please email us first before placing your order to confirm if it can be accommodated.)

If you are using directional arrows on your signs. Your file should be 2 pages with each arrow pointing in the opposite direction

Grommets:
If you select real estate grommets, the center of the grommets will be 4 inches from the left and right edges, and 1 inch from the top and/or bottom edge.
If you select corner grommets, the center of the grommets will be 1 inch from all edges.
Grommets are 0.75" in diameter.

Please Note: Though very rare, we may print your signs at 99.4% of the original size to ensure that we are able to include cut marks for proper finishing and trimming. We may also remove bleed.

General File Preparation Guidelines

  1. Download our guides to ensure a more optimal print result.
  2. Be sure to DELETE any hidden layers that are not intended to print (ie: setup guide layers or other hidden artwork layers) to ensure no risk of them appearing on the final print.
  3. Each job (including multiple paged projects) must be submitted as a single PDF file. Ensure that all pages are the same size.
  4. Files must be submitted with proper orientation to ensure proper back up.
  5. It is best to try to avoid using borders in your design. If a border is too close to the trim, the trim may be slightly off-center.
  6. File must consist of 1/8" bleed and all important art and text must be within the safety margin.
  7. Ensure that your PDF is high res and that all images are CMYK at 300 DPI.
  8. Black type should have the following values: C0, M0, Y0, K100.
  9. Embed or outline all fonts.
  10. For best colour results, supply a CMYK only files.
